The Waikoloa Beach Resort area on the Big Island's Kohala Coast is home to a collection of top-tier resorts set on oceanfront acres with tropical gardens, white sand beaches, and a range of amenities from championship golf to full-service spas. Visitors can choose from luxury retreats like the Fairmont Orchid to family-friendly properties like Hilton Waikoloa Village, with room rates spanning from mid-range villa rentals to premium ocean-view suites. Most resorts offer multiple pools, on-site dining, and easy access to Anaeho'omalu Bay (A-Bay) for swimming and snorkeling.
Top-rated resorts include the Fairmont Orchid (Superb, 9.0/10), featuring a 'Spa Without Walls' with waterfall massage huts and 36 holes of golf. The Hilton Waikoloa Village (Good, 7.9/10) sits on 62 oceanfront acres with a saltwater lagoon, dolphin encounters, and a 53-meter waterslide. For families, the Waikoloa Beach Marriott Resort & Spa (Very Good, 8.4/10) offers an infinity pool overlooking the bay and authentic Polynesian luau shows. Budget-conscious travelers can consider Paniolo Greens Resort (Superb, 9.1/10), which provides fully furnished villas with kitchens and free parking, located minutes from Hapuna Beach Park. Many resorts offer free shuttle services within the Waikoloa Beach Resort complex.
